The approximately 30 works through which his thought was conveyed to later centuries consist of lecture notes by Aristotle or his students and draft manuscripts edited by ancient scholars notably Andronicus of Rhodes the last head of the Lyceum. Aristotle wrote as many as 200 treatises and other works covering all areas of philosophy and scienceOf those none survives in finished form.
